A Romanian teenager, who had not been seen since leaving her family home in Glasgow on Saturday, has returned home to her parents. | |
Police said Irina Carpaci initially phoned them on Monday to inform them that she was safe and well. | Police said Irina Carpaci initially phoned them on Monday to inform them that she was safe and well. |
The 15-year-old is understood to have later returned to the family home. | The 15-year-old is understood to have later returned to the family home. |
